As excitement builds for the film Pagua, directed by Min Kyudong, the collaboration with Wisdom House aims to enhance its marketing presence. This highly anticipated film is based on the acclaimed novel by Gu Byeongmo. Recently, a special double cover edition of the book was released on September 26. This edition offers readers a fresh visual representation of the gripping story and is available in bookstores nationwide.
The excitement continues with the immersive Pamalip Screening event on October 26 at Lotte Cinema World Tower. Attendees can read the prequel book Pasae while enjoying the film. This unique combination has already sold out, showing strong interest from fans eager to explore this cinematic experience.
Pagua will be released on October 30. The team behind it plans to unveil various events to engage audiences further with its compelling narrative. The story follows Jojak, a legendary killer caught in a 40-year rivalry within a fictional organization that addresses human threats. His intense conflict with the mysterious adversary, Tuwu, drives the plot.
The source material, a bestselling novel, has earned recognition among the New York Times’ ‘100 Notable Books’. This solidifies its place in Korean literature as a must-adapt work.
